K974086 is an FDA 510(k) clearance for the KODAK DIGITAL SCIENCE CARDIAC VIEWER. Classified as System, Image Processing, Radiological within the LLZ classification (a category encompassing advanced image processing and PACS-adjacent software), Class II - Special Controls.
Submitted by Eastman Kodak Company (Rochester, US). The FDA issued a Cleared decision on January 20, 1998 after a review of 83 days - a notably fast clearance cycle.
This device falls under the Radiology FDA review panel, regulated under 21 CFR 892.2050 - the FDA radiology and imaging software oversight framework. The Traditional 510(k) pathway establishes clearance through subst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device, without requiring clinical trial data.
